In Indonesia there is still a great need to improve education. This is a problem because the teacher-centered education system makes children less independent and creative. In addition, teachers apply theory in learning without tools, making children not understand what has been taught. The author uses the literature research method and collects information in books, articles or journals, internet sources and from other relevant sources. The results of the literature review discuss how contextual learning, also known as self-directed learning, is a type of learning that combines theory with real-world circumstances. It makes learning more concrete and meaningful, and gives children the freedom to seek and solve problems in group and individual learning, which helps them become more creative and independent
